Re: How accurate or useful is this theory?
There's another method of timing which is much less complicated. You can simply look and see when the two planets will complete their aspect in real-time or look and see when they'll make their next conjunction.
Typically you use the conjunction method for the faster moving planets.

Re: How accurate or useful is this theory?
Yes, that is traditional use of symbolic timing (as opposed to literal timing that Senshi described). You can find examples of symbolic timing as described in the table you posted in William Lilly's works.

Re: How accurate or useful is this theory?
As I see, maybe the method that Senshi said it is more accurate in questions of short term future. Like things that must happen in hours, days or weeks (at maximum). And the Method I gave should be more useful in "Ever" questions or long termed future like things that must happen in months or years.
